Although aspirin has been proven to eliminate moderate fever associated with some illnesses, many doctors no longer routinely recommend its use for this purpose. A moderate fever stimulates the activity of the body’s disease-fighting white blood cells and also inhibits the growth of many strains of disease-causing bacteria.

If the statements above are true, which of the following conclusions is most strongly supported by them ?


(A) Aspirin, an effective painkiller, alleviates the pain and discomfort of many illnesses.

(B) Aspirin can prolong a patient’s illness by eliminating moderate fever helpful in fighting some diseases.

(C) Aspirin inhibit the growth of white blood cells, which are necessary for fighting some illnesses.

(D) The more white blood cells a patient’s body produces, the less severe the patient’s illness will be.

(E) The focus of modern medicine is on inhibiting the growth of disease-causing bacteria within the body.

Moderate fever serves two purposes
1.stimulates the activity of white blood cells
2.inhibits growth of disease causing bacteria

Aspirin serves one purpose
1.eliminates moderate fever

from these two evidences we can conclude B
Aspirin eliminates moderate fever which is helpful in fighting some diseases

We cannot conclude C because nowhere it is stated that Aspirin inhibits growth of white blood cells

other options are irrelevant
